Weight Loss

I want to meet my target weight, with Slimming World, and maintain that weight. I started loosing weight with Slimming World in January of 2018 and I had hoped that I would have hit my target weight by my wedding. Those of you who have been following me on Instagram and Facebook are aware that I've lost 3 stone 1.5 lb (43.5 lb; 19.73 kg) since I started on this journey. I'm planning to another twelve week count down this coming weekend. A Slimming World Count Down is when you pay for either five weeks (and get the sixth for free) or ten weeks (you'll then get the eleventh and twelfth for free). It means that I don't I can't miss a week as I might do if I was paying weekly. I've been tempted to miss weigh ins because I've been convinced that I'd done badly (like yesterday). I only went because I was working yesterday afternoon and thought I'd just get the weigh in over and done with. I was so convinced I had gained, again, but instead I ended up losing 1 lb (0.45 kg), which I was thrilled about. I'm hoping to hit target at some point over the next twelve weeks.
